Output 26a36ef892599baf0a511fed1722da7d7c43f7059e9c8fc5ff6c311b6073d6ac:0

value
12317391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ef303966456e1b5bcde74bd16ef42cc8f0b45999 OP_EQUAL
address
3PVjC4vr86tSESUE2sCFK3ZYsbW9G6vuEn
transaction
26a36ef892599baf0a511fed1722da7d7c43f7059e9c8fc5ff6c311b6073d6ac
spent
true